Transaction 31f37d07ad0e5e20168db31ccb4c4308fafe21e3b75a508c726cc720e79255ff
1 Input
2 Outputs
- 31f37d07ad0e5e20168db31ccb4c4308fafe21e3b75a508c726cc720e79255ff:0
- 31f37d07ad0e5e20168db31ccb4c4308fafe21e3b75a508c726cc720e79255ff:1
value 8051465
address 14Hy8yjAhfJy3cMPyYR2xELXF2oAoWNMGs
value 116228164
address 18p9Ftp3m4435tdpZTvoBsm3yjUgkvTF2b